Step-by-Step Guide to Removing the Axle Pin
To remove the axle pin from the rear axle, follow the steps below:
- Locate the axle pin and identify its orientation. Make sure you understand which direction the pin is inserted.
- Use a punch or a hammer handle to mark the center of the axle pin. This will help you align the punch or drift for easier removal.
- Choose the right punch or drift for your axle pin. A punch or drift that is slightly smaller than the pin will make it easier to remove.
- Place the punch or drift on the marked center of the axle pin and give it a few gentle taps with a hammer. This will help loosen the pin.
- Continue tapping until the axle pin starts to come loose. You may need to apply a penetrating oil or lubricant to help the pin slide out.
- Once the axle pin is loose, use a pair of pliers to grip it and remove it completely.

Cleaning the Axle Shaft and Nearby Components
To clean the axle shaft and nearby components without damaging them, follow these steps:
-
Use a soft-bristled brush to gently remove any loose debris or grime from the axle shaft and its surrounding area. Avoid using metal brushes or any other abrasive materials, as they may scratch the components.
Take a clean, lint-free cloth and dampen it with a mild detergent solution. Wipe down the axle shaft and nearby components, making sure to remove any remaining grime or residue. Avoid using excessive water or applying too much pressure, which may damage the components.
Use a clean, dry cloth to wipe down the axle shaft and nearby components, removing any excess moisture and preventing potential corrosion.
Regularly cleaning the axle area can help prevent the buildup of debris and grime, which may lead to premature wear on the axle components.
Inspecting the Axle Area for Damage or Wear
Inspecting the axle area for signs of damage or wear is crucial to ensure the longevity of your Batcaddy X4R. During the inspection, look for:
-
Pitting or corrosion on the axle shaft or nearby components. This can be caused by exposure to moisture or improper cleaning methods.
Wear or scoring on the axle shaft or bearings. This can be caused by excessive friction or improper alignment.
Any signs of damage or wear on the surrounding components, such as bent or damaged axles or hubs.
Regular inspections can help identify potential issues before they become major problems, ensuring your Batcaddy X4R continues to operate smoothly and efficiently.
